As for the content, I'm trying to accelerate the early bits a bit more than in my previous iterations. Even for a long-running series, it's important to keep the readers engaged, and the shape drawing from last time didn't seem up to snuff. I'm taking a bit of a write once, refactor later approach this time: I present the technique in a fairly simple and "bad" way first, then show how the implementation can be refined and improved later. This allows me to frontload much of the exciting stuff, while still providing some basic design lessons down the line. We'll see how that goes.
